A significant bottling, this was produced especially for members of the Caroni Rom Dansk Fanklub. The cask was sourced from the stock of Joshua Singh at 1423.
The success of this and its subsequent sister bottling inspired one of the club administaters, Kenneth Autzen, to create the Nobilis Rum brand in 2021. Those familiar with that company will note the use of the same bottle design.
A historic rum distillery that was once owned by British sugar merchant, Tate & Lyle, before being nationalised by the Trinidadian government in the 1970s. It eventually closed in 2003 and the last of the distillery's stock and its brand name were acquired by Italian distributor, Velier.
An online fan community of Danish Caroni rum enthusiasts. Stemming from Facebook, the group was established in 2014 by René Dalby Rimpler. It was then later entrusted to Alexander Vincit, Kenneth Autzen and Claus Andersen. The group has produced two of its own independent bottlings.
